Mabank council approves resolution to accept Motor Vehicle Crime Prevention Authority grant funds

Mabank City Council · April 2, 2026

The council unanimously adopted Resolution 2026-06 authorizing the City of Mabank to accept grant funds and work with the Motor Vehicle Crime Prevention Authority (MVCPA). Deputy Mayor Pro-Tem Tyson Adams made the motion and Councilman Daren Day seconded.

The transcript records the council's approval but does not include the grant amount or specific program activities funded by the MVCPA. City staff will need to publish grant documents and specify how funds will be used for enforcement, prevention or equipment purchases.
